Norwegian prisons have no special category employees regarded as " security staff " . The prison employees are prison officers, who takes care of both security and other interaction with the inmates. The number of inmates in Norwegian prisons are ca. 3800 plus / minus .There are ca. 3500 FTE employees (except half-way houses) in Norwegian prisons.
What qualification/degree is needed for security staff?N / A Prison officers are trained in a two-year education at Correctional Service of Norway Staff Academy.
Total number of employees in prisons comparing to the number of prisoners?See over for numbers of employees in the prisons. Please note that The Norwegian Correctional Service is organized after “the import model'. This means that prisons do not have their own staff delivering for example clerical, medical, educational, employment, social or library services. For example: Teachers who teach in prisons are paid and hired by the school authorities, not the correctional service. These employees are neither financed nor hired by the prisons, and they are not included in the number above. They are employed by the governmental organisation which provides the service in question (school, employment office, hospital etc).

The total number of security staff is 1896 (in total there are 2019 positions out of which 1896 are filled, 123 vacant) for 4277 prisoners.
What qualification/degree is needed for security staff?Necessary education depends on the position: - Instructor – secondary education and professional further education program acquired in Latvian Prison administration Training centre thus gaining prison junior inspector qualification; - Junior inspector – 1st level higher professional education; - Senior or chief inspector – 2nd level higher professional education.
Total number of employees in prisons comparing to the number of prisoners?The total number of staff in Latvian Prison Administration and its structural branches is 2622 (in total there are 2823 positions out of which 2622 are filled, 201 vacant) for 4277 prisoners

Based on an average of the past months in 2016 the total number of security staff is 2652 compared to 3397 prisoners. Hence the number of prisoners per security staff is 1,28. The calculations include uniformed prison officers and work managers and prisoners in closed and opened prisons, half-way houses and local prison units, where remand prisoners are placed.
What qualification/degree is needed for security staff?To enter the education, you have to: Have study competence, which can be achieved in the following ways: • You have a vocational education • You have another comparable education • You have Danish level C, social studies level C, English level C plus one optional course level C and minimum 3 years of work experience • You have HG (The basic education of business college) and minimum 3 years of work experience • You have a high school education (STX, HF, HHX or HTX) • You have the high school phase-in for refugees and immigrants (GIF ) • You have a real certificate of competence from VUC with meeting the above point professional goals
Total number of employees in prisons comparing to the number of prisoners?Based on an average of the past months in 2016 the total number of employees in prisons is 3445 compared to 3397 prisoners. Hence the number of prisoners per employee is 0,99. The calculations include prisoners, uniformed prison officers, work managers, employed in administration, health department, department for resocialisation and all other departments in closed and opened prisons, half-way houses and local prison units, where remand prisoners are placed.
